Research Scientist, Quantum Chemistry

Dayhoff Labs
Posted 4 hours ago
🛂Visa sponsorship
🇬🇧United Kingdom🇺🇸United States
📁Other
Is this job info correct?

About us We're reverse-engineering the origin of life — one of the great unsolved problems in science, and one we think AI finally makes tractable. We believe that understanding this transition, from geochemistry to biochemistry, will let us orchestrate molecular networks and build systems that are more capable, adaptive, efficient, and intelligent. If we succeed, the applications are vast: from catalysis and green synthesis to ab initio synthetic biology and programmable matter. Understanding and harnessing these processes could let ten billion of us thrive on this planet, and let us dream that diverse life keeps evolving and thriving beyond it. We're a small, diverse team of AI engineers, computational scientists, and bench scientists. We hold ourselves to the rigor of a research institute, but we ship like an engineering firm. Global team, HQs in Cambridge, MA and London, UK. The role You'll turn quantum-chemistry calculations into kinetic datasets and mechanistic insight our ML models can actually train on. You'll study reaction mechanisms across homogeneous, heterogeneous, and enzymatic systems, and build the protocols that make that data reliable at scale. What you'll do Run DFT and post-HF calculations to study kinetics and mechanism, primarily in homogeneous catalysis Build and benchmark reproducible protocols for kinetic data generation, with real uncertainty quantification Design kinetic datasets for ML training and validation, and set data-quality standards with ML collaborators Extend these methods systematically across catalytic systems and reaction conditions Essential experience PhD in computational or theoretical chemistry with a catalysis focus, and first-author papers on catalytic mechanisms Fluency with a production quantum-chemistry package (Gaussian, ORCA, or similar) Sound DFT judgment for transition-metal systems: functional choice, basis sets, dispersion corrections Hands-on kinetics: transition-state location, IRC, rate constants, free-energy and thermodynamic analysis Python and the computational-chemistry stack (ASE, cclib, RDKit) Highly preferred First-author work in homogeneous-catalysis kinetics Heterogeneous (periodic DFT, surfaces, adsorption) or enzyme catalysis Advanced methods for hard systems: DLPNO-CCSD(T), CASPT2, multireference approaches High-throughput workflows, HPC, and automation Uncertainty quantification and protocol benchmarking Dataset design and prior collaboration with ML teams Logistics Compensation is highly competitive. We're also able to sponsor visas for the right candidate.
